Supe Candies on KHUM starting next week

Posted By on Thu, May 8, 2008 at 12:30 PM

This just in from the KHUM studios:

KHUM 104.3/104.7 FM's morning personality Cliff Berkowitz is interviewing district supervisor candidates throughout the month of May. The interview style will not be a debate, but a one on one conversation between each candidate and Berkowitz. "Lawn signs and quick sound bites aren't enough to really get to know the candidates," Berkowitz said. "When you sit down one-on one-with all the candidates, you really get to know who they are and what they stand for."

The first interview takes place Monday, May 12 at 8:30 a.m. with Third District candidate Brian Bryan Plumley, followed by John Vevoda, Tuesday, May 13 at 7:30 a.m., Jimmy Smith, Wednesday, May 14 at 8:30 a.m., Mark Lovelace, Thursday, May 15 at 7:30 a.m. followed by Paul Pitino at 8:30, Clif Clendenen, Monday, May 19 at 8:30 a.m. and Estelle Fennell, Wednesday, May 21 at 8:30 a.m.

Each candidate will have the opportunity to talk about what they hope to accomplish as district supervisor. Cliff wants to educate the public to enable them to select the candidate they feel is best."These aren't debates ― just a chance to see what's important to each of the candidates, why they're running and how they'll implement their ideas," Berkowitz said. Listeners can also hear the candidate interviews via KHUM's webstream and archives at khum.com.


Expect at least some talk about trails, one of Cliff's favorite topics.
